Die PostgreSQL-Datenbanksoftware verwaltet die Parallelitätssteuerung für mehrere Versionen, um den Überblick über alle Dinge zu behalten, die gleichzeitig ablaufen (MVCC). Wenn wir eine Transaktion auf PostgreSQL ausführen, wird ein Snapshot der Datenbank erstellt. Dadurch kann jede Transaktion Änderungen an der Datenbank vornehmen, ohne die anderen Transaktionen zu beeinflussen. Es gibt drei Arten der Transaktionsisolation in PostgreSQL. Aber zuerst sollten Sie wissen, wie man PostgreSQL auf einem Windows 11-Computer installiert.
Durch das tabellarische Layout einer Datenbank können relationale Datenbankverwaltungssysteme (RDBMS) viele Daten speichern. RDBMS werden häufig verwendet, um sowohl kleine als auch große Datenbanken zu erstellen, auszuführen und zu verwalten. PostgreSQL ist eine Software zur Verwaltung von Datenbanken, die auf SQL basiert. Diese Software auf Unternehmensebene ist dafür bekannt, dass sie flexibel ist und mit dem Unternehmen wachsen kann.
PostgreSQL hat einen guten Ruf wegen seiner bewährten Architektur, Zuverlässigkeit, Datenintegrität, starken Features und Erweiterbarkeit. Die Open-Source-Community, die die Software unterstützt, arbeitet hart daran, sicherzustellen, dass sie immer Lösungen bereitstellt, die gut funktionieren und neu sind. Weitere Informationen finden Sie auf der offiziellen Website.
So installieren Sie PostgreSQL unter Windows
Starten Sie den Installationsassistenten, indem Sie die PostgreSQL-Installationsdatei öffnen. Klicken Sie auf Weiter, um fortzufahren. Wählen Sie aus, wo PostgreSQL installiert werden soll, und klicken Sie auf Weiter, um fortzufahren. Wählen Sie aus, welche Teile der Software Sie installieren möchten: PostgreSQL-Server: Richtet den PostgreSQL-Datenbankserver ein. pgAdmin 4: ermöglicht die Verwaltung von PostgreSQL-Datenbanken über eine grafische Oberfläche. Stack Builder: ermöglicht Ihnen das Herunterladen und Installieren weiterer Tools, die Sie mit PostgreSQL verwenden können. Befehlszeilentools: Installiert die Befehlszeilentools und Client-Bibliotheken. Wenn Sie PostgreSQL Server oder pgAdmin 4 installieren, müssen Sie diese Datei haben. Klicken Sie auf Weiter, sobald Sie die Kontrollkästchen neben den Teilen, die Sie installieren möchten, aktiviert haben. Wählen Sie einen Ort zum Speichern von Daten in der Datenbank und klicken Sie auf Weiter, um fortzufahren. Geben Sie das Passwort des Datenbank-Superusers ein und wiederholen Sie es. Klicken Sie einfach auf Weiter, um fortzufahren. Geben Sie die Portnummer für den zu überwachenden PostgreSQL-Server ein und klicken Sie auf Weiter, um fortzufahren. Sie können auswählen, welches Gebietsschema die Datenbank verwenden soll. Wenn Sie auswählen, werden die Gebietsschemaeinstellungen Ihres Betriebssystems verwendet. Nachdem Sie einen Ort ausgewählt haben, klicken Sie auf Weiter, um fortzufahren. Im letzten Schritt wird eine Zusammenfassung der Einstellungen für die Installation gegeben. Wenn Sie gerade vorgenommene Einstellungen ändern möchten, klicken Sie auf Zurück. Andernfalls klicken Sie auf Weiter, um fortzufahren. Der Setup-Assistent teilt Ihnen mit, dass er bereit ist, mit der Installation zu beginnen. Klicken Sie auf Weiter, um mit der Einrichtung von PostgreSQL zu beginnen.
Was ist PostgreSQL
PostgreSQL ist eine fortschrittliche relationale Open-Source-Datenbank auf Unternehmensebene, die sowohl SQL (relational) als auch JSON (nicht relational) Abfragen unterstützt. Es ist ein sehr stabiles Datenbankverwaltungssystem, das seit mehr als 20 Jahren von der Community entwickelt wird. Das hat sie sehr belastbar, korrekt und ehrlich gemacht. PostgreSQL wird von vielen Web-, Telefon-, Geodaten-und Analyse-Apps als Hauptdatenspeicher oder Data Warehouse verwendet. PostgreSQL Version 12 ist die neueste Hauptversion.
PostgreSQL gibt es schon seit langer Zeit und hat eine lange Geschichte der Unterstützung erweiterter Datentypen. Es unterstützt auch das gleiche Maß an Leistungsoptimierung wie kommerzielle Datenbanken wie Oracle und SQL Server.
PostgreSQL ist ein fortschrittliches relationales Datenbanksystem der Enterprise-Klasse, das kostenlos und Open Source ist. Auf PostgreSQL können sowohl SQL (relational) als auch JSON (nicht relational) Abfragen ausgeführt werden. PostgreSQL ist eine sehr stabile Datenbank, an der die Open-Source-Community seit mehr als 20 Jahren arbeitet. PostgreSQL wird als Hauptdatenbank für viele Webanwendungen, mobile Anwendungen und Analyseanwendungen verwendet.
Funktionen von PostgreSQL
Skalierbarkeit
PostgreSQL arbeitet mit Unicode, international Zeichensätze und Multibyte-Zeichencodierungen. Es kann auch basierend auf dem Gebietsschema sortieren, formatieren und auf Großschreibung prüfen. PostgreSQL ist sehr skalierbar, sowohl in Bezug auf die Anzahl der Benutzer, die es gleichzeitig verarbeiten kann, als auch auf die Datenmenge, die es verarbeiten kann. PostgreSQL kann auch auf vielen verschiedenen Betriebssystemen wie Linux, Microsoft Windows, OS X, FreeBSD und Solaris ausgeführt werden.
Zuverlässigkeit und Einhaltung von Standards
PostgreSQL bietet echte ACID-Semantik für Transaktionen und volle Unterstützung für Fremdschlüssel, Verknüpfungen, Ansichten, Trigger und gespeicherte Prozeduren in vielen Sprachen. Es hat die meisten SQL-Datentypen wie INTEGER, VARCHAR, TIMESTAMP und BOOLEAN.
Es kann auch große binäre Objekte wie Bilder, Videos oder Sounds speichern. Und es ist zuverlässig, weil es eine große Community von Menschen hat, die sich gegenseitig helfen. Write-Ahead-Protokollierung macht PostgreSQL zu einer Datenbank, die auch dann funktioniert, wenn etwas schief geht.
Erweiterungen
PostgreSQL hat viele leistungsstarke Funktionen, wie Point-in-Time-Recovery, Multi-Version Concurrency Control (MVCC), Tablespaces, granulare Zugriffskontrollen, asynchrone Replikation, ein verfeinerter Abfrageplaner/-optimierer und Write-Ahead-Protokollierung. Mit Multi-Version Concurrency Control können Sie Tabellen gleichzeitig lesen und schreiben. Es hindert Sie nur daran, dieselbe Zeile gleichzeitig zu aktualisieren. Dies verhindert Kämpfe.
Dynamisches Laden
Durch dynamisches Laden kann der PostgreSQL-Server auch Code verwenden, der von Benutzern geschrieben wurde. PostgreSQL lädt eine Objektcodedatei, wie eine gemeinsam genutzte Bibliothek, die eine neue Funktion oder einen neuen Typ implementiert, der vom Benutzer angegeben wird. Da es seine Funktionsweise spontan ändern kann, ist es perfekt, um schnell neue Speicherstrukturen und Anwendungen einzurichten.
FAQ
Können Sie PostgreSQL unter Windows verwenden?
Um Media Server mit einer PostgreSQL-Datenbank zu verwenden, müssen Sie einen PostgreSQL-Server und einen ODBC-Treiber herunterladen und installieren und dann Media Server so einrichten, dass er über den Treiber eine Verbindung zur Datenbank herstellt. Das psql-Befehlszeilentool wird verwendet, um den Datenbankserver in der Prozedur einzurichten.
Was ist der Standardpfad für PostgreSQL Windows?
Unter Windows ist der Standarddatenordner C:\Programme\PostgreSQL\x.x\data.